CFP last date
20 May 2024
Reseach Article

Implementation of Distributed Variable Chunk based Switching in Peer to Peer Network

by Shambhuraj Deshmukh, Sagar Mane, G. A. Patil
International Journal of Computer Applications
Foundation of Computer Science (FCS), NY, USA
Volume 121 - Number 15
Year of Publication: 2015
Authors: Shambhuraj Deshmukh, Sagar Mane, G. A. Patil
10.5120/21620-4907

Shambhuraj Deshmukh, Sagar Mane, G. A. Patil . Implementation of Distributed Variable Chunk based Switching in Peer to Peer Network. International Journal of Computer Applications. 121, 15 ( July 2015), 43-50. DOI=10.5120/21620-4907

@article{ 10.5120/21620-4907,
author = { Shambhuraj Deshmukh, Sagar Mane, G. A. Patil },
title = { Implementation of Distributed Variable Chunk based Switching in Peer to Peer Network },
journal = { International Journal of Computer Applications },
issue_date = { July 2015 },
volume = { 121 },
number = { 15 },
month = { July },
year = { 2015 },
issn = { 0975-8887 },
pages = { 43-50 },
numpages = {9},
url = { https://ijcaonline.org/archives/volume121/number15/21620-4907/ },
doi = { 10.5120/21620-4907 },
publisher = {Foundation of Computer Science (FCS), NY, USA},
address = {New York, USA}
}
%0 Journal Article
%1 2024-02-06T23:08:34.189565+05:30
%A Shambhuraj Deshmukh
%A Sagar Mane
%A G. A. Patil
%T Implementation of Distributed Variable Chunk based Switching in Peer to Peer Network
%J International Journal of Computer Applications
%@ 0975-8887
%V 121
%N 15
%P 43-50
%D 2015
%I Foundation of Computer Science (FCS), NY, USA
Abstract

The Peer-to-peer (P2P) computing has been one of the emerging technologies, particularly contributing in distributed file sharing. Experimental studies show that for a file download, network congestion or service capacity fluctuation takes minutes to several hours. For a P2P n/w one of the fundamental performance metrics is the average download time. The common approach to analyse the average download time is average service capacity. Heterogeneity and fluctuation have significant impact on service capacity and hence averages the download time. Random Chunk Based Switching is one of the file downloading scheme where, the file to be downloaded is divided into many chunks but the shortcomes of this scheme are mentioned below. User sequentially downloads one chunk at a time. If user gets stuck in a low service capacity peer, downloading a fixed amount of bytes from that peer may take a long time. Chunk size remains fixed and it does not change with time. We have designed and implemented a new scheme Distributed Variable Chunk Based Switching where chunk size changes with time. The downloader will be downloading the file from different peers. If bandwidth available is increased then downloading can complete before specified time. If bandwidth available is decreased then downloader will search another peer with good bandwidth and get it replaced. Our new scheme removes heterogeneity and fluctuation. It also provides a distributed approach to a sequential Random Chunk Based Switching.

References
  1. "Distributed Variable Chunk Based Switching in Peer to Peer network", by Shambhuraj Deshmukh and Amit Chougule in IEEE International Conference on Information and Computer Networks (ICICN 2011), January 26-28, 2011, Guiyang, China.
  2. "Minimizing File Download Time in Stochastic Peer-to-Peer Networks", by Yuh- Ming Chiu and Do Young Eun IEEE/ACM TRANSACTIONS ON NETWORKING, VOL. 16, NO. 2, APRIL 2008.
  3. "Dynamically Distributed Parallel Permanent Periodic Switching- D2PS for Minimizing File Download Time in Peer-to- Peer Networks", by M. Shymala devi, S. Pushpalatha in IEEE International Advance Computing Conference (IACC 2009), March 2009.
  4. D. Qiu and R. Srikant, "Modelling and Performance Analysis of Bit-torrent-like Peer-to-Peer Networks," in Proceedings of ACM Sigcomm, Aug. 2004.
  5. "Service Capacity of Peer to Peer Networks", by X. Yang and G. deVeciana in Proc. IEEE INFOCOM, Mar. 2004, pp. 2242–2252.
  6. "Measurement, Modeling, and Analysis of a Peer-to-Peer File Sharing Workload," by K. P. Gummadi, R. J. Dunn, and S. Saroiu in Proc. ACM Symp. Operating Systems Principles (SOSP), 2003.
  7. Jxta Programmers Guide_v2. 5
  8. JXTA by Brendon J. Wilson
  9. Java Programming Language by James Gosling
  10. M. Adler, R. Kumar, K. Ross, D. Rubenstein, D. Turner, and D. D. Yao, "Optimal peer selection in a free-market peer-resource economy," in Proc. Workshop on Economics of Peer-to-Peer Systems (P2PEcon), Cambridge, MA, Jun. 2004.
  11. M. Adler, R. Kumar, K. Ross, D. Rubenstein, T. Suel, and D. D. Yao, "Optimal peer selection for P2P downloading and streaming," in Proc. IEEE INFOCOM, Miami, FL, Mar. 2005, pp. 1538–1549.
  12. D. S. Bernstein, Z. Feng, and B. N. Levine, "Adaptive peer selection," in Proc. Int. Workshop on Peer-to-Peer Systems (IPTPS), Berkeley, CA, Feb. 2003.
  13. S. G. M. Koo, K. Kannan, and C. S. G. Lee, "A genetic-algorithm-based neighbor-selection strategy for hybrid peer-to-peer networks," in Proc. IEEE Int. Conf. Computer Communications and Networks (ICCCN 2004), Rosemont, IL, Oct. 2004, pp. 469–474.
  14. S. Ratnasamy, P. Francis, M. Handley, R. Karp, and S. Shenker, "A Scalable Content Addressable Network," Univ. California, Berkeley, Tech. Rep. TR-00-010, 2000.
  15. I. Stoica, R. Morris, D. Karger, M. F. Kaashoek, and H. Balakrishnan, "Chord: A scalable peer-to-peer lookup service for Internet applications," in Proc. ACM SIGCOMM, 2001.
  16. B. Y. Zhao, L. Huang, J. Stribling, S. C. Rhea, A. D. Joseph, and J. D. Kubiatowicz, "Tapestry: A resilient global-scale overlay for service deployment," IEEE J. Sel. Areas Commun. , vol. 22, no. 1, pp. 41–53,Jan. 2004.
  17. J. Byers, J. Considine, M. Mitzenmacher, and S. Rost, "Informed content delivery across adaptive overlay networks," in Proc. ACM SIGCOMM, 2002.
  18. C. Gkantsidis and P. R. Rodriguez, "Network coding for large scale content distribution," in Proc. IEEE INFOCOM, Miami, FL, Mar. 2005, pp. 2235–2245.
  19. "Peer-to-peer content distribution: Using client PC resources to store and distribute content in the enterprise" Intel Corp. , Tech. Rep. , Sep. 2003 [Online]. Available:http://www. intel. com/it/digital-enterprise/peer-peer-content- distribution. pdf
  20. K. K. Ramachandran and B. Sikdar, "An analytic framework for modeling peer to peer networks," in Proc. IEEE INFOCOM,Mar. 2005, pp. 215–269.
Index Terms

Computer Science
Information Sciences

Keywords

Service Capacity P2P JXTA.